Output e0f32cf03754d01e601f31f50beaabd27c36b23d34b65e51982952f9358bda97:84

value
423103205
script pubkey
OP_0 OP_PUSHBYTES_20 4abcb7969fd18e26f7cb0de637e7b3189fc2786b
address
bc1qf27t095l6x8zda7tphnr0eanrz0uy7rtp3lcl5
transaction
e0f32cf03754d01e601f31f50beaabd27c36b23d34b65e51982952f9358bda97
confirmations
240881
spent
true